Yamaçköy, Güroymak

Yamaçköy is a village in the Güroymak District of Bitlis Province in Turkey.

[2] The village was formerly known as Pav in 1556 and Pov in 1902, both of which are of Armenian origin.

[3][4] The village is located at an altitude of 1,600 meters above sea level.

[5] It is surrounded by the villages of Üzümveren, Yazıkonak, Kuştaşı, and Özkavak.
